How much do kitchen ass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 3, 2026, the average hourly pay for kitchen assistant in Griffin, GA is $13.65,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$11.92 and $14.71 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a kitchen assistant?

Kitchen assistants are support staff who help chefs and cooks in the preparation and organization of food in restaurants, cafeterias, or other food service establishments. Their duties often include washing and chopping ingredients, cleaning work areas and utensils, unloading deliveries, and ensuring that the kitchen operates efficiently. They play a crucial role in maintaining hygiene standards and ensuring that meals are prepared in a timely manner. Kitchen assistants typically work under the supervision of more experienced kitchen staff and may have opportunities to learn basic cooking skills. The role can be fast-paced and requires good teamwork and attention to detail.

What does a kitchen assistant do?

Kitchen assistants perform a number of cooking-related duties, including preparing food, retrieving ingredients from the freezer or other storage locations, and restocking food items. As a kitchen assistant, you may also perform hygiene-related tasks to keep the kitchen clean, such as wiping down equipment or cleaning counters after food preparation. There are usually no educational requirements for the career, but employers prefer that you have relevant work experience in a restaurant setting. Additional qualifications include the ability to follow oral instructions and health and safety procedures, as well as hand dexterity and cooking skills to peel and cut ingredients.

What is the difference between Kitchen Assistant vs Kitchen Porter?

AspectKitchen AssistantKitchen Porter
ResponsibilitiesAssisting with food prep, cleaning, and basic kitchen tasksCleaning dishes, utensils, and kitchen areas; basic support tasks
Required SkillsBasic cooking knowledge, teamwork, organizationCleaning skills, physical stamina, attention to hygiene
Work EnvironmentCommercial kitchens, restaurants, cateringSame as Kitchen Assistant, often in similar settings
CertificationsFood hygiene certificates often preferredFood hygiene certificates often required

Both roles support kitchen operations but differ mainly in responsibilities. Kitchen Assistants typically handle food prep and basic tasks, while Kitchen Porters focus on cleaning and maintaining hygiene. Both roles are essential in commercial kitchens and often require similar certifications.

Is a kitchen assistant a good first job?

A kitchen assistant role can be a good first job as it provides basic skills in food preparation, cleaning, and teamwork. It often requires minimal prior experience and offers opportunities to learn about the food service industry and develop work ethic. However, it may involve early hours and physical activity, which should be considered by job seekers.
